Keeping up to date

It is important that you stay up to date with new developments in your subject. There are many different ways of doing this and we’re just pointing you towards some common ones below.

Most official bodies and organisations, publishers and databases offer different ways of alerting you to new developments by sending or ‘feeding’ you information.

Common tools are e-mail, RSS feeds (using an aggregator) and social media such as Twitter.

To stay up to date monitor:

  • Saved searches on databases. When the database is updated it runs your saved search and alerts you to new items of information that match your search terms
  • New issues of journals
  • Blog posts and Tweets from experts, publishers, research groups or enthusiasts within your field
  • Press releases from official or professional bodies
